特點
高性能、低功耗 AVR® 8位微控制器
高級 RISC 結構
135 條功能強大的指令------絕大多數為單周期執行指令
32個8位通用工作寄存器
全靜態時鐘工作
在16MHz工作頻率時,最高可達16MIPS
內含兩周期硬件乘法器
l 非易失性程序和數據存貯器
64/128K 字節FLASH程序存貯器,支持系統編程或自編程功能。
– 壽命 10,000 次擦/寫周期
可選擇的引導代碼區(BOOT區),帶單獨的加密位
– 由工廠設置為默認的USB 引導模式,內部帶有USB Boot Loader 程序。
– 片內引導區的自編程程序,可以在復位時由硬件激活。
– 真正的同時讀寫操作
– 全部型號均默認為 USB 引導模式。
2K/4K 字節 EEPROM
– 壽命 100,000 次擦/寫周期
4K/8K 字節內部SRAM
可選的外部存貯器空間,可達64K 字節。
有保護軟件安全的加密位
JTAG (IEEE std. 1149.1 兼容) 接口
按符合 JTAG 標準的邊界掃描功能
支持片上調試功能
可通過 JTAG接口編程FLASH、EEPROM存貯器和熔絲位。
USB 2.0 全速/低速的 DEVICE 和 OTG模塊
完全兼容于通用串行總線 V2.0 標準(USB 2.0)
OTG 符合USB 2.0 的補充標準 V1.0
支持的數據傳傳輸率可達12Mbit/s 或1.5Mbit/s
內部帶USB供電穩壓電路
USB 全速/低速 Device 模塊帶傳輸完成中斷
端點 0 用作控制端點,緩沖區最高可配置為 64字節。
6個可編程端點可配置為輸入或輸出,支持塊(Bulk)、中斷(Interrupt)和等時(Isochronous)傳輸。
端點緩沖區最大可以配置為 256字節兩頁模式。
完全獨立的 832字節 USB DPRAM(雙口存貯器)可供端點分配
掛起/恢復中斷
上電復位和 USB總線復位
內部由PLL產生 48MHz時鐘供全速總線工作。
可以由微控制器控制進行USB總線分離。
USB OTG 簡化的HOST:
支持 HNP(Supports Host Negotiation Protocol) 和 SRP(Session Request Protocol) 協議
為軟件實現 HNP 和SRP提供狀態和控制信號,
為 HNP 和 SRP提供可編程定時需求
外圍設備
兩個 8位的定時/計數器,帶單獨的預分頻和比較模式
兩個 16位的定時/計數器,帶單獨的預分頻、比較和捕捉模式
RTC,帶獨立振蕩器的實時時鐘計數器
四個 8位的PWM通道
6個PWM通道的精度可編程為2-16位。
輸出比較匹配模塊
8 通道 10位精度 ADC
可編程串行口USART
主/從方式 SPI 串行接口
兼容I2C的二線串行接口TWI
帶獨立振蕩器的可編程看門狗(WatchDog)
內部模擬比較器
中斷和引腳電平變化喚醒功能
上電復位和可編程掉電檢測(BOD)
內部可校準振蕩器
外部和內部中斷源
六個休眠模式: Idle、 ADC Noise Reduction、Power-save, Power-down、Standby 和Extended Standby
I/O 口和封裝
48個可編程I/O線
64引腳TQFP和QFN封裝
工作電壓、溫度、頻率范圍
2.7 - 5.5V
工業級 (-40°C to +85°C)
2.7V時最高8MHz(工業范圍)
4.5V時最高16MHz(工業范圍) |